STEEL SECTION
Main Equipment in the Steel Section:
1. Electric Arc Furnace (EAF) and Ladle Furnace (LF):
- Scrap is melted in the Electric Arc Furnace using electrical energy, supported by energy generated from oxygen burners and natural gas.
- The molten steel is treated in the Ladle Furnace to ensure the required quality is achieved.
2. Continuous Casting Machine:
-
Molten steel is transferred from the Ladle Furnace for casting processes.
-
Standard-sized billets (150×150 mm square cross-section) are produced.
3. Gas Treatment Unit:
- Reduces gas emissions from melting processes, contributing to environmental protection and compliance with environmental standards.


4.Material Addition System:
- Used to add required elements and materials to adjust the molten steel's composition and improve its properties
5.Overhead Cranes:
- Used for efficiently and easily transporting heavy materials within the plant.
6. Lime Plant:
- Produces essential materials for melting and casting operations to improve quality.
Production Process:
1. Scrap is melted in the Electric Arc Furnace using electrical energy, natural gas burners, and oxygen.
2. Molten steel is processed in the Ladle Furnace to ensure product purity and achieve the required characteristics.
3. The molten steel is transferred to the continuous casting machine to produce billets with a 150×150 mm square cross-section.
